The leader of the Conservative Party in the UK, Kemi Badenoch, has claimed that she cannot confer her Nigerian citizenship on her children because she is a woman.
Badenoch was speaking on Sunday with CNN’s Fareed Zakaria.
She made the comments while comparing the immigration policies of Nigeria and Britain.
According to Badenoch, immigrants often exploit the British system in ways they would not dare attempt in their home countries.
To further buttress her point, Badenoch referenced her children’s inability to obtain Nigerian citizenship.
“It’s virtually impossible, for example, to get Nigerian citizenship. I have that citizenship by virtue of my parents, I can’t give it to my children because I’m a woman,” she said.
“Yet loads of Nigerians come to the UK and stay for a relatively free period of time, acquire British citizenship. We need to stop being naive.”
